There are still other aviation options worth considering for getting to Pigeon Forge. Yet Pigeon Forge is served by Knoxville McGhee Tyson Airport, the nearest option for flying in or out of the area resembling anything like a major airport. Unfortunately for tourists this facility only operates private and cargo flights. Knoxville is just over 30 miles away, and 2 other significant interstates run near Pigeon Forge by way of the I-75 and the I-81.īut if you are looking for other ways to get to this scenic mountain town in Tennesee’s Smoky Mountain region, the bad news is there’s no airport aside from the non-commercial Gatlinburg-Pigeon Forge Airport. The nearest town comes by way of Sevierville four miles to the north, and the Great Smoky Mountains National Park is a mere 5 miles from Pigeon Forge. Tennessee’s Smoky Mountain town Pigeon Forge can be found off the I-40 in close vicinity to various other towns and attractions in the region.
